4 Common Signs Your Home Has a Rodent Infestation

Jan 26, 2024

Rodents in the home are surprisingly common. According to the U.S. Census Bureau, 14.8 million out of 124 million housing units people live in said they saw rodents in their homes. It's widespread during the cold winter because rodents want to find somewhere warm to live. That's why rodent removal services are necessary. These are the four most common signs that you have a rodent infestation and need help from professionals.



1. Rodent Droppings


The easiest way to determine if you have a problem on your hands is if you spot rodent droppings. Mice leave behind small pellets in areas where they hide. You'll notice them in places around food where mice are hiding. You should contact the professionals even if you don't see other signs to ensure the infestation doesn't worsen.



2. Missing Pantry Food


Rodents infiltrate your home to make a home for themselves. Rodent families will use your things to build a nest for their family and enjoy any food they can. You may pick up a bag of cereal or rice to discover it's empty. Mice can easily chew through bags and cardboard, like cereal boxes. They may chew through boxes of tea. If you notice teeth marks and empty bags, you have a family of rodents in your home.



3. Random Chewing Marks


Rodents have to chew on things so their teeth don't get dull. They may chew on food packaging to get to food, but that's not the only place you'll see teeth marks. You may see them along your baseboards or other wooden items, like furniture legs. It's common for rodents to chew on electrical wiring. Usually, this happens inside the walls, but severe infestations will result in you seeing teeth marks all over your house.



4. Cozy Nesting Materials


Rodents will use various things to build their nest. You may find piles of insulation, fabric, or paper materials. That's because these materials are used to create a nest. You may notice insulation or pieces of fabric missing. It's common to find a nest built in an attic or basement where rodents don't think they will be disturbed.
